1. The Risks of DIY Tartar Removal π«πͺ‘
So, youβve got some stubborn tartar buildup and youβre thinking, βWhy not just grab a needle and scrape it off?β Not so fast, folks! While it might seem tempting, DIY tartar removal can do more harm than good. Hereβs why:
π Infection: Needles arenβt sterilized, and poking around in your mouth can introduce bacteria, leading to infections. Ouch! π¬
π Gum Damage: Your gums are delicate. A sharp needle can easily cut or damage them, causing pain and bleeding. Not exactly the comfort you were looking for, right? π’
π Tooth Enamel Erosion: Scratching away at your teeth can wear down the enamel, making your teeth more susceptible to cavities and sensitivity. π¦·No bueno!
2. The Right Way to Tackle Tartar π¦·π
So, if DIY isnβt the answer, what is? Professional dental cleanings are your best bet. Hereβs how to keep your teeth and gums in top shape:
π Regular Check-Ups: Visit your dentist every six months for a professional cleaning. They have the tools and expertise to remove tartar safely and effectively. π¦·β¨
π Good Oral Hygiene: Brush your teeth twice a day with fluoride toothpaste and floss daily to prevent tartar buildup. Donβt forget to use an antimicrobial mouthwash for extra protection. π§Όπ¦
π Healthy Diet: Cut back on sugary and acidic foods that can promote plaque and tartar formation. Opt for crunchy fruits and veggies to naturally scrub your teeth as you eat. π₯π
3. When to Seek Professional Help π¦·π©ββοΈ
Knowing when to see a dentist is crucial. Here are some signs that itβs time to book an appointment:
π Bleeding Gums: If your gums bleed when you brush or floss, it could be a sign of gingivitis or periodontal disease. Donβt ignore it! π©Έπ¨
π Bad Breath: Persistent bad breath can indicate an underlying dental issue. A dentist can help identify and treat the cause. π«π«
π Pain or Sensitivity: If you experience pain or sensitivity in your teeth or gums, itβs time to get checked out. Pain is your bodyβs way of saying somethingβs wrong. π€―π
